Q: Is 3,708,012 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 3,708,012 is a composite number.

Why is 3,708,012 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 3,708,012 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 7 11 12 14 21 22 28 33 42 44 66 77 84 132 154 231 308 462 924 4,013 8,026 12,039 16,052 24,078 28,091 44,143 48,156 56,182 84,273 88,286 112,364 132,429 168,546 176,572 264,858 309,001 337,092 529,716 618,002 927,003 1,236,004 1,854,006 and 3,708,012, with no remainder.

Since 3,708,012 cannot be divided by just 1 and 3,708,012, it is a composite number.
